Chris ran 40 yards in 4.24 seconds what is the rate of speed

Respuesta :

jayrules232
jayrules232 jayrules232
  • 21-02-2017
distance divided by time is speed. To find the rate of speed, divide 40 yards by 4.24 seconds which is approximately 9.43 yards per second. 9.43 yards per second is the rate of speed.
